Aspiration method
... the gentle technique for routine blood collection
The aspiration technique is the method of choice for gentle blood collection from
any vein condition and is ideal for fragile veins at risk to collapse.
Engineered Safety – The Flexible System
Demographic development shows that our population is growing older which places a very specific demand
on medical care and treatment. Blood collection in particular is affected because difficult vein conditions are
increasingly noted with elderly patients. Blood collection may also be complicated from children with
very small or fragile veins.
The answer to all these challenges is the S-Monovette®
with its variable collection techniques combined in one
system. As required, phlebotomists can select either the aspiration or the vacuum method.
It’s the individual that matters
Vacuum method
... always a “fresh” vacuum
Using the S-Monovette®
with the vacuum technique ensures that a “fresh” vacuum
is generated immediately prior to blood collection, providing a precise
filling volume as with the aspiration method.

Cost savings from haemolysis rate reduction
Studies* reveal that gentle aspiration of the blood sample as is possible using the S-Monovette®
or a disposable
syringe enables reduced haemolysis rates compared to blood collection with vacuum systems only. Strongly
haemolytic samples, in particular, provide erroneous laboratory results requiring repeat sampling. With the
S-Monovette®
system, haemolysis rates can be reduced, resulting in the following decisive benefits:
Reduced expenditure in time and labour costs
Reduced material cost
No additional reagent cost

15
S-Monovette®
– Colour code
Serum (Clotting Activator)
S-Monovettes contain beads coated with a clotting activator (silicate). As a rule, this clotting additive enables
the blood to clot within 20 to 30 minutes and the sample can be centrifuged. The beads form a layer
between the blood clot and serum during centrifugation.
Serum-Gel (Clotting Activator)
In addition to the beads, this S-Monovette®
contains a polyacrylic ester gel that, due to its density, forms a
stable separating layer between the blood clot and the serum during centrifugation and serves as a barrier
during sample transport and storage. Compliance with the recommended storage conditions will keep most
parameters stable for up to 48 hours.
Plasma / Plasma-Gel (Lithium Heparin)
Heparin, at an average concentration of 16 I.U./ml, is used as an anticoagulant for plasma generation.
Heparin is coated onto beads which form a layer between the plasma and the corpuscular components
during centrifugation. The function of the plasma gel is identical to serum-gel.
Haematology (Potassium EDTA)
EDTA K3
is pre-dosed as a liquid preparation in an average concentration of 1.6 mg EDTA/ml blood.
The maximum dilution caused by the liquid preparation is lower than 1%. Although the EDTA preparation
may dry during storage, this does not in any way impair its anticoagulant effect. An S-Monovette®
with
EDTA K2
and gel is available for use in molecular virus diagnostics.
Glucose Determination (Fluoride)
The S-Monovette®
for glucose determination contains fluoride (1.0 mg/ml blood) as a glycolysis
inhibitor and EDTA (1.2 mg/ml blood) as an anticoagulant in a liquid preparation. The glucose
concentration in the sample is stabilised for a period of 24 hours.
Coagulation (Sodium Citrate)
Citrate, pre-dosed as a 0.106 molar solution (equivalent to 3.2% trisodium citrate), is used for all
physiological coagulation studies (e.g. Quick, PTT, TZ, Fibrinogen). A mixing ratio of 1:10 (1 part
citrate + 9 parts blood) must be strictly observed.
ESR (Sodium Citrate)
Citrate, pre-dosed as a 0.106 trisodium citrate molar solution is used for ESR determination. A mixing
ratio of 1:5 (1 part citrate + 4 parts blood) must be strictly observed. For ESR, we recommend the
S-Monovette®
Sediplus®
system (Westergren method) or the enclosed S-Sedivette®
system (modified
Westergren method).

Special S-Monovette®
& S-Sedivette®
S-Monovette®
ThromboExact
... for suspected pseudothrombocytopenia
Pseudothrombocytopenia, a preanalytical phenomenon, describes an erroneously
low thrombocyte count. Generally, pseudothrombocytopenia is caused by
thrombocyte aggregation. Early detection of this phenomenon ensures that
the diagnostic and therapeutic consequences of a thrombocytopenia
misdiagnosis are avoided. The S-Monovette®
ThromboExact has
been approved to prevent the formation of thrombocyte
aggregation. Apart from the most common aggregation
caused by EDTA, multiple aggregation (e.g. heparin and/
or citrate) has also been documented. A correct thrombocyte
count is possible for up to 12 hours after blood collection.
y
S-Monovette®
Homocysteine Z-Gel
... for homocysteine determination
Correct preanalytical conditions are critical for homocysteine determination
because erythrocytes continue to produce homocysteine in the sample after
blood collection. Non-stabilised homocysteine diffuses into the plasma
leading to a significant increase in homocysteine concentration of
approximately 10%/h in the sample material. A specially developed
stabiliser keeps the homocysteine concentration relatively constant
for up to eight hours after blood collection at room temperature.
Centrifugation of the blood sample within this 8-hour period
results in an inert gel barrier that safely separates the serum from
the blood clot, ensuring further stability of the homocysteine values
for a total of 96 hours.

S-Monovette®
Hirudin
Platelet inhibitors (e.g. aspirin) are used to reduce the risk of thrombosis for
hospitalised patients after surgery and also for a multitude of therapies for
out-patients. To monitor the efficiency (response/non-response) of a
platelet inhibiting pharmaceutical drug, either during its development,
in routine therapy, or to prove or exclude disorders in thrombocyte
function, hirudin has become the anticoagulant of choice. Unlike
citrate or heparin, hirudin prevents blood clotting by direct
thrombin inhibition, enabling thrombocyte function
diagnostics in a native condition. The new S-Monovette®
Hirudin has been developed in cooperation with Dynabyte/Verum
Diagnostica to measure thrombocyte activity on the Multiplate®
(multiple platelet function analyser).
